JUSTICE PRABHAT KUMAR JHA ORAL ORDER 10-11-2015 Heard the learned counsel for the petitioners, the learned counsel for the complainant and the learned Additional Public Prosecutor.

The petitioners apprehend their arrest in a case under Section 498A, 406 of the Indian Penal Code and under section 3⁄4 of Dowry Prohibition Act.

The petitioners are father, mother, maternal uncle and married sisters of the husband of the complainant. It is submitted that petitioners have no manner of

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.42639 of 2015 (3) dt.10-11-2015 2/2 concern with the family affairs of the husband and wife. They made efforts for reconciliation but the dispute could not be resolved.

The learned counsel for the complainant submits that the complainant is willing to restore the matrimonial relation but her husband is not wanted to keep her.

Considering the facts aforesaid and the fact that petitioners are in-laws of the complainant and no specific allegation is made against them, the above named petitioners, in the event of their arrest or surrender before the learned court below within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t / production of a copy of this order, are directed to be enlarged on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s. 10,000/- (Ten th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of Sri Abhishek Kumar, learned Judicial Magistrate, 1st class, Gopalganj in Complaint Case No. 361 of 2015 (Trial No. 4817/15), subject to the conditions as laid down under Section 438(2) of the Code of Criminal Procedure.
